Photo of FBarber
Reviewed by FBarber from Illinois

3.44/5  rDev -9.7%
look: 3.5 | smell: 3.75 | taste: 3.25 | feel: 3.25 | overall: 3.5
Pours a clear light golden bronze color with a thin momentary white head.

Smells like a freshly mowed lawn with a hint of fresh orange and grapefruit.

Taste is very crisp and vivid. Lots of freshly mowed grass up front. Extremely bitter, hint of citrus rind is noted with a strong malt backbone. Again, very bitter on the back end with a lingering cat piss like flavor.

Feel is a bit too thick and heavy for a pale ale. This is solidly an IPA. Prickly carbonation. Bit syrupy.

Overall its not a great pale ale, but as an IPA its a solid beer. Definitely on the bitter side of things.

Photo of MIbeer27
Reviewed by MIbeer27 from Michigan

3.93/5  rDev +3.1%
look: 4 | smell: 4 | taste: 3.75 | feel: 4.25 | overall: 4
12 ounce bottle, dated 09/19/16

Bottle into Short's goblet with a slightly hazy, golden hue and moderate, one-finger white head.

Aroma is predominately grassy, with big dank pine and some underlying citrus. Unrefined and raw.

Taste matches the aroma with a raw greeness that coats the mouth. The grassiness and dank pine are the stars of the show here, with a crackery malt sweetness backing it all up.

Mouthfeel is resiny with a building bitterness. Carbonation is moderate, but the resinous nature of the beer leaves hop oil all over the tongue.

Overall, Kind Ale is an unabashed hop assault on the palette. Unbalanced is probably the right word here, but this is what I was expecting in a wet hop beer.
